Breaking Down 50 kVA Solar Panel Price Components

A typical commercial solar installation includes:

  • Photovoltaic panels (72-cell bifacial type)
  • Mounting systems (roof vs. ground differences)
  • Highjoule's H-Stack battery system (more on that later)

Here's the kicker: The actual cost of 50 kVA solar system often surprises clients. In 2023, average U.S. installations ranged $52,000-$68,000. But wait – why such a wide range? Location plays a bigger role than most realize. Arizona installations cost 14% less than Minnesota setups due to...

Solar Panel Costs and Dimensions Demystified

Solar Panel Costs and Dimensions Demystified

Let's cut through the noise - when researching solar panel prices, you're really asking: "How much sunlight can I bottle per dollar?" The answer's messier than you'd think. While entry-level polycrystalline panels might cost $0.70/Watt, premium monocrystalline units can hit $1.25/Watt. But wait, here's the kicker - that pricey panel could generate 30% more power in the same roof space.

Understanding Solar Panel Costs in 2023

Understanding Solar Panel Costs in 2023

Let's cut to the chase – solar panel prices have dropped like a stone since 2010. What used to cost $8.50 per watt now averages $2.75, according to the Solar Energy Industries Association. But wait, here's the rub – system-level costs haven't kept pace with module price reductions.
